Teacher Qualifications Service

(Applications and documentation available in French)

The Teacher Qualifications Service (TQS), established in 1966, is the agency in Alberta responsible for evaluating a teacher’s years of education for salary purposes. Evaluations completed by the service are released on a statement of qualifications. Statements of qualifications are accepted by all public, separate and francophone school boards in the province, as well as some private boards, for the purpose of determining the placement of teachers on salary scales.

The principles governing evaluations are established and reviewed annually by a body known as the Teacher Salary Qualifications Board (TSQB). New principles take effect July 1 of the year they receive approval. Procedures for obtaining an evaluation of teacher education for salary purposes:
  1. Complete an application form and submit it to the ATA Teacher Qualifications Service with the appropriate fee and official supporting documents. The application form can be downloaded from the Association website.
  2. Apply for an Alberta teacher's certificate from the Registrar, Teacher Development and Certification Branch, Alberta Education, 44 Capital Boulevard, 10044 108 Street NW, Edmonton, AB T5J 5E6 and provide evidence to the ATA Teacher Qualifications Service (check out www.education.gov.ab.ca/k_12/teaching/certification).
